WNBA royalty Candace Parker was asked about the comparison between Caitlin Clark and Angel Reese.
Indiana Fever star Caitlin Clark and Chicago Sky star Angel Reese are developing a hot rivalry in the WNBA. Clark has already gained a huge popularity since his rookie year where she made a record-breaking numbers. Her matchups with Reese is getting attention by fans and this season’s first matchup between two teams was a clear example.
Both players came through an excellent rookie season but both have different auras according to the WNBA Legend Candace Parker. The two All-Americans competed each other at college level and brought this rivalry to the WNBA. Media is also creating a buzz on this rivalry and Parker is not happy with the narratives around these two players.

WNBA royalty Candace Parker was asked about the comparison between Caitlin Clark and Angel Reese. Parker was speaking on Jemele Hill’s Spolitics podcast and she called this rivalry a comparison between apples and oranges.
“It’s like comparing apples and oranges,” Parker talked to Jemele Hill on Spolitics podcast. “What are we doing? They like do Magic [Johnson] and [Larry] Bird comparisons. … I’m not falling into that.“

Candace Parker also suggested Angel Reese to improve her game. Chicago Sky are struggling in the ongoing season as they posted a 2-5 record through first 7 games. Reese was on the losing side against the Indiana Fever in two games. In previous game, Clark was unavailable due to injury but she tried to mock Angel Reese from the bench.
“I think there are a number of things that Angel Reese can improve on,” Parker continued. “The thing about Caitlin, yes, she can shoot from the logo, but she makes her team better.”
There is a difference between Caitlin Clark and Angel Reese which was seen in their first season in the WNBA. Clark, the 2024 Rookie of the Year, propelled the Indiana Fever to the playoffs after an eight-year absence last season. However, the Fever lost to the Connecticut Sun in the opening round. She averaged 19.2 points in her first season in the league. Clark is also averaging 19 points this season across four games.
On the other hand, Angel Reese missed out the Rookie of the Year award last season but dropped crazy numbers in her debut season. He racked up a historical number of double-doubles and averaged 13.6 points and 13.1 rebounds. In current season, the Sky guard is averaging 9.1 points and 12.3 rebounds over seven games. However, her team is struggling with five defeats, including two against Fever.
